Changed TestOS_RNG to use a MeterFilter rather than an ArraySink with a NULL array. The NULL array meant ArraySink::Put2 returned early, and it did *not* update m_total. Even if Put2 did not exit early, it still could not update m_total because the bytes were *not* processed. This change was required in preparation for clearing UBsan errors in filters.cpp
